Dayton is a locality in Lake County, Montana, United States. It is a small community with a population of 88. The population density is 72.4 people per km². Dayton is located at 47.8658°N, 114.2790°W. It observes the Mountain Time (America/Denver) timezone. ZIP code: 59914.
